On the Chena River, by the Chena Lakes Recration area near the dam. The picture was taken at 3:00 PM, three hours ago. I don't know who musher #2 is (I could not tell), but he was the first one coming into the dog drop-off area. I didn't see any dropping-off any dogs, however. All they did was to hand their vests with the number to the officials, right on the go. The temperature was nearly 40 degrees, so they were not moving very fast, just at a comfortable pace.

We get mushers up here from around the world, including a few from the lower-48. In fact, there is a famous Montanan who has won the Ididarod. This race takes place from Anchorage to Nome.

Now, the Yukon Quest (picture above) this year started in Fairbanks, and will end in White Horse, Canada. Next year it starts in White Horse, and will end in Fairbanks.
